Date | Name | Activity | Value |
|---|---|---|---|
May 27, 2025 | xxxxxxxxxxxxx | $1006903 | |
May 27, 2025 | xxxxxxxxxxxxx | $589000 | |
May 27, 2025 | xxxxxxxxxxxxx | $602500 |
Date | Firm | Activity | Value |
|---|---|---|---|
Jun 30, 2025 | xxxxxxxxxxxxx | $189010 | |
Jun 30, 2025 | xxxxxxxxxxxxx | $216059 | |
Jun 30, 2025 | xxxxxxxxxxxxx | $344686 | |
Jun 30, 2025 | xxxxxxxxxxxxx | $1502977 |
Holder | # of Shares | Type | % Holding | Value |
|---|---|---|---|---|
| 40,954,100 | Institution | 10.48% | 575,405,105 | |
| 34,678,610 | Institution | 8.88% | 487,234,471 | |
| 33,319,227 | Institution | 8.53% | 468,135,139 | |
| 32,350,800 | Institution | 8.28% | 454,528,740 | |
| 16,936,225 | Institution | 4.34% | 237,953,961 | |
| 6,635,019 | Institution | 1.70% | 93,222,017 | |
| 5,836,169 | Institution | 1.49% | 81,998,174 | |
| 5,417,368 | Institution | 1.39% | 76,114,020 | |
| 4,558,364 | Institution | 1.17% | 64,045,014 | |
| 3,359,004 | Institution | 0.86% | 47,194,006 |
Holder | # of Shares | Type | % Holding | Value |
|---|---|---|---|---|
| 33,319,227 | Institution | 8.53% | 468,135,139 | |
| 32,350,800 | Institution | 8.28% | 454,528,740 | |
| 6,635,019 | Institution | 1.70% | 93,222,017 | |
| 4,558,364 | Institution | 1.17% | 64,045,014 | |
| 3,143,421 | Institution | 0.80% | 44,165,065 | |
| 2,380,695 | Institution | 0.61% | 33,448,765 | |
| 1,774,600 | Institution | 0.45% | 24,933,130 | |
| 1,762,792 | Institution | 0.45% | 24,767,228 | |
| 1,583,657 | Institution | 0.41% | 22,250,381 | |
| 1,351,581 | Institution | 0.35% | 18,989,713 |
Holder | # of Shares | Type | % Holding | Value |
|---|---|---|---|---|
| 12,300,987 | Institution | 3.15% | 186,113,933 | |
| 10,472,545 | Institution | 2.68% | 147,139,257 | |
| 9,480,319 | Institution | 2.43% | 143,437,226 | |
| 6,106,111 | Institution | 1.56% | 92,385,459 | |
| 3,554,551 | Institution | 0.91% | 53,780,357 | |
| 2,464,311 | Institution | 0.63% | 34,623,570 | |
| 1,762,401 | Institution | 0.45% | 24,761,734 | |
| 1,580,301 | Institution | 0.40% | 21,002,200 | |
| 1,514,382 | Institution | 0.39% | 20,126,137 | |
| 1,357,837 | Institution | 0.35% | 20,544,074 |